Faith didn't have any sort of bond with her birth family. Since she was always in and out of school, I imagine she didn't have many people telling her right from wrong until she met her watcher. To her, Buffy seemed overly righteous because Faith was used to always being around the negative.
Her watcher was killed. It took a huge toll on her, and I'm sure she felt everyone in her life was always going to be temporary. When Faith is afraid, her best coping mechanisms are to fight or run away. When she killed that man, I'm sure she thought Buffy was going to reject her. Running away again, she found solice in the mayor, the only other real father figure she's ever had. She knew a kind of love she hadn't had before, even from Buffy.
She doesn't understand the close-knit lifestyle the Scoobies have. To her, people will always be insincere because that is the only experience she's had with anyone.
Faith just needed someone to tell her it's okay to make mistakes. There are people around to love and accept her despite her past. She came a long way by the time Buffy season seven rolled around.
All in all, I really liked Faith from her first appearance to her last.
